Output fd49ef24e52ed0fae61ca9ea140c996f0500d099b6f7e9b58fb29001a2d8704f:0

value
42699611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ce83ade2533aa14c9330dd442ab8b4d9816b76a OP_EQUAL
address
3Mq4nNCpYR8QCpqMgGxiLNbuveHVxh33eQ
transaction
fd49ef24e52ed0fae61ca9ea140c996f0500d099b6f7e9b58fb29001a2d8704f
confirmations
292531
spent
true